Search for listed buildings
Reference no. 1134561
Description: Engine house with chimney at Oats Royd Mill
Address: Engine House Oats Royd Mills Dean House Lane Luddenden Halifax West Yorkshire
Grade: II
Group detail: Dean House Lane (east side, off), Luddenden
Full description:
Engine house with attached chimney. Late C19. For John Murgatroyd and Sons. Coursed squared stone, Welsh slate roof, brick chimney. 1 tall storey, 5 x 1 bays with chimney at east end. South (yard) front: doorway with corbelled pediment on right of tall round-arched windows with projecting cills. Shaped gutter brackets on table. Roof hipped; 2 ridge vents with conical caps and finials. Chimney on right has square base with rusticated quoins with raised panels, band, broached round chimney with band at base, collar and denil cornice. Left return: half-glazed double door with overlight and fanlight flanked by corniced pilasters supporting keyed round arch. Built adjoining the weaving sheds (qv) which are dated 1887. (Formerly listed as part of Oats Royd Mill).
